Emperor Entertainment Hotel Ltd has signed an extension to its agreement with Macau gaming concession holder Sociedade de Jogos de Macau, S.A, a subsidiary of SJM Holdings, to continue providing management services at Grand Emperor Hotel, located on the Macau Peninsula.
The “1st Addendum” to the previous 10-year agreement signed in April 2010 will see Emperor E Hotel and its wholly-owned subsidiary Tin Hou continue providing services at Grand Emperor until 26 June 2022 – the date upon which SJM’s gaming concession expires.
Under the terms of the 1st Addendum, Emperor E will be entitled to a share of gross win and gross loss from casino operations, capped at HK$800 million for the 2021 financial year, HK$1.2 billion in 2022 and HK$300 million in 2023. Emperor E Hotel’s financial year runs until 31 March.
Grand Emperor is one of 16 so-called “satellite” casinos running under license of SJM but managed by third parties.
